Given data: It is given to identify that which substituents has +M (Mesomeric) effect.
Explanation:  When the electrons or the pi electrons are transferred from a selected group towards a conjugate system, thus increasing the electron density of the conjugated system then such a phenomenon is understood as (+M) effect or positive mesomeric effect.
 

NR2 , - NH2 , - NHR` groups are +M groups.
